... Read moreGratitude is more than a simple acknowledgment; it’s a profound emotion that can significantly impact your life. Studies show that practicing gratitude can enhance mental well-being, foster resilience, and strengthen relationships. By routinely reflecting on what you are thankful for, you can shift your perspective on life, steering away from negativity and towards positivity. Incorporate simple practices into your daily routine, such as gratitude journaling or sharing your appreciation with others. Cultivating an attitude of gratitude not only influences your mood but also promotes a healthier lifestyle, as it is associated with reduced stress, improved sleep, and even better physical health. Additionally, surrounding yourself with reminders of what you cherish can further reinforce this mindset.
